implode — Join array elements with a string
Description
string implode ( string $glue , array $pieces )
string implode ( array $pieces )
Join array elements with a glue
string.
Note:
implode() can, for historical reasons, accept its parameters in either order. For consistency with explode(), however, it may be less confusing to use the documented order of arguments.
Parameters
-
glue
-
Defaults to an empty string.
-
pieces
-
The array of strings to implode.
Return Values
Returns a string containing a string representation of all the array elements in the same order, with the glue string between each element.
Examples
Example #1 implode() example
<?php $array = array('lastname', 'email', 'phone'); $comma_separated = implode(",", $array); echo $comma_separated; // lastname,email,phone // Empty string when using an empty array: var_dump(implode('hello', array())); // string(0) "" ?>
Notes
Note: This function is binary-safe.
